Believe Money Group is a fast-growing financial services organisation specialising in innovative technology solutions for the broker and lending markets. We are driving digital transformation across our group of companies, providing the platforms, tooling, and intelligence needed to modernise the way financial services operate. Our purpose is simple: to build technology that brings clarity, speed and confidence to financial decision-making.
We work with a large network of brokers and lending products, allowing us to continuously design and improve real systems that directly impact customers and partners. We are seeking talented Software Engineers to join our dynamic team in Cheadle. You will design, develop, and maintain robust production systems using our core stack of F# (backend) and Vue.js (frontend), with a strong focus on Event Sourcing and CQRS architectures.
Key Responsibilities:
- Design and implement scalable backend services using F#, adhering to Event Sourcing and CQRS patterns.
- Develop responsive and intuitive frontend applications with Vue.js.
- Collaborate with cross-functional teams to define requirements, architect solutions, and deliver high-quality code.
- Optimise system performance, reliability, and scalability in production environments.
- Write clean, maintainable code, following best practices.
- Participate in architectural discussions, and continuous improvement of development processes.
- Troubleshoot and resolve complex technical issues in production systems.
Required Skills and Experience:
- 5+ years of professional software development experience with production systems.
- Strong proficiency in C# (.NET) for backend development, with a demonstrated interest in functional programming and willingness to rapidly learn and apply F#.
- Experience building frontend applications with Vue.js or similar modern JavaScript frameworks.
- Solid problem-solving skills and ability to work independently or in a team.
- Excellent communication skills and a collaborative mindset.
- Comfortable with a hybrid work model (minimum 3 days in our Cheadle office).
Nice-to-Have Skills:
- Prior exposure to F# or other functional languages.
- Hands-on experience with Event Sourcing and CQRS in production environments.
- Experience with cloud platforms, primarily GCP or others such as Azure or AWS.
- Knowledge of DevOps practices, CI/CD pipelines, or containerisation.
- Contributions to open-source projects or a strong portfolio showcasing relevant work.
